Hawaiian Grand Canyon acrylic print by Paul Johnson.   Bring your artwork to life with the stylish lines and added depth of an acrylic print. Your image gets printed directly onto the back of a 1/4" thick sheet of clear acrylic. The high gloss of the acrylic sheet complements the rich colors of any image to produce stunning results. Two different mounting options are available, see below.

About Paul Johnson

Paul Johnson

Paul was born in Detroit, Michigan and has lived in the Oakland County Michigan area his whole life. As a child his parents always had new camera equipment and took family and vacation pictures at every opportunity. They began with print film and then slides. After leaving home and marrying his wife (Marietta) He began buying good point and shoot cameras and then upgraded to adjustable cameras but never really got serious until after a small gathering for their 25th wedding anniversary when none of the pictures came out. Shortly thereafter their first grandchild was expected. In preparation for this event he bought his first Nikon SLR camera a N70 and a 28-300 lens.
